“Heavenly Book” Highlight of Missouri State Journal

May 7, 2013 by Jane Terry

by Jane Terry

Dr. Leslie Baynes
Dr. Leslie Baynes

Dr. Leslie Baynes, Associate Professor in Religious Studies, was recently interviewed by Nicki Donnelson for the Missouri State Journal radio program on KSMU about her book, The Heavenly Book Motif in Judeo-Christian Apocalypses 200 BCE-200 CE (Brill 2011).  Dr. Baynes explains this common motif that is found in ancient texts and the meaning people attached to being included or excluded in the book.  You may listen to the broadcast here: http://ksmu.org/article/professor-explains-heavenly-book-54424
